Referred Pain Defined

Pain felt in a part of the body remote from the site where pain originates

  • Nerves Tangle, and Back Pain Becomes a Toothache: Referred pain is also thought to emanate from trigger points ? taut nodules that develop within muscle ? which were first described in the 1960s by Dr. Janet G. Travell, who treated President John F. Kennedy?s back pain. The matrix of trigger points and their predictable pain-referral patterns has ?a remarkable correspondence with acupuncture meridians in Chinese medicine,? said Dr. Jay P. Shah, a physiatrist in the rehabilitation medicine department at the National Institutes of Health.

  • Strange New Source of Bladder Pain Discovered - Yahoo! News: A painful bladder condition known as interstitial cystitis is not at all what it seemed, scientists have discovered. The pain seems to originate not in the bladder but in the colon, and the body miscommunicate s the source of the pain to the brain. The findings suggest the pain can be treated rectally with an anesthetic in a suppository or gel, or perhaps an anesthetic patch applied to pelvic skin.
